News

ING announced today that, as part of our €2.0 billion share buyback programme announced on 2 May 2025, in total 3,941,547 shares were repurchased during the week of 9 June 2025 up to and including 13 ...
economics, and culture Weekly update on developments in India and its neighbors Curated guides on geopolitics and current affairs ...